Hi Richard, to get this sorted for the ipads I have at school is to contact apple on 08001076285 tel them Im a school they will open a case and send you a link where you need to provide proof of purchase. On the invoice if it does not have the serial number just had wright it then after a couple of days you get an email to say the activation lock has been removed.

Hi I have been looking at replacing my old network which consists of hp 1410's, netgear gs728tp's, hp 1810's and a dlink dgs1210 with unifi kit but I want to look at creating a couple of vlans. We are a 2 form primary, juniors in one building infants in another with a om1 fibre link between the two. What I have been looking at is the following, a usg-pro-4 connected to a us-16-xg switch as the core connecting to 2 us-48-poe switches and 1 us 48 switch, an OM3 fibre link to infants and ict suite were there would be another us-48-poe switch. All the switches would be connected at 10Gig back to the us-16-xg. For the Wireless replace the netgear ap with nano HDs. In total I would reduce the 11 old switches to 6 and have better management overall. Do you think I am on the right path.
